JAVA运算符之自增,自减(第4节)


运算符包括以下:

加法 +

减法 -

乘法 *

除法 /

取余 %

自增 ++

自减 --

其他有一些编程基础的不需要赘述,着重记录下自增和自减

  1. 自增(自减)符号放在变量前表示先自增(自减)再参与运算;
  2. 自增(自减)符号放在变量后表示先运算再参与自增(自减);
double d1 = 1234.0/10;
int i1 = 1234/10;
System.out.println(d1);//123.4
System.out.println(i1);//123 整型计算后还是整型,小数部分直接舍弃
System.out.println(d1%10);//3.4000000000000057
System.out.println(i1%10);//3

int a = 5;
System.out.println(a++ + a++);// 5+6=11
System.out.println(a++ + ++a);// 7+9=16
System.out.println(++a + a++);// 10+10=20
System.out.println(++a + ++a);// 12+13=26

相关